On those mornings I usually bust out my dusty blender and shake up my favorite banana almond smoothie. It's got nut-butter and a whole banana, so it's really filling, and the seeds give it some texture which makes it seem like a hearty meal.
Takes about 5 minutes to prep and make, so it's perfect for those mornings you don't have tons of time. I had one for breakfast this morning and it held me over just fine until lunchtime around 1pm...
Dani's Breakfast Smoothie
Ingredients:
1 banana (as green as possible)
2 Tablespoons almond butter
1 cup almond milk or coconut milk
1 tablespoon sunflower seeds
1 teaspoon chopped cacao
Directions:
Throw it into a blender. Puree until smooth, and enjoy!
It's also good with a shot of espresso thrown in if you need the extra kick~
